360 Excavator Operators required to work on several large construction sites in the Lichfield & Birmingham areas 360 Excavator Operators must hold 360 +/- CPCS or NPORS card along with relevant on-site experience Operating Excavators (5tonne to 22tonne) on large housing & civils sites. Muckshifting, drainage, front end, footings, finishing works, grading etc £20 to £25 per hour Please call Matt on (phone number below) Call/Text anytime weekend, mid-week, evening (Please leave a detailed voice message if I miss your call) (Excavator, Excavator Operator, Excavator Driver, Digger, Digger op, Digger Driver)

How to prepare for a job interview at Renshaw Walton Ltd

✨Showcase Your Experience

Be prepared to discuss your previous experience operating 360 excavators. Highlight specific projects you've worked on, the types of machinery you've operated, and any challenges you overcame on-site.

✨Know Your Certifications

Make sure you can confidently talk about your CPCS or NPORS card. Be ready to explain how your qualifications make you a suitable candidate for the role and how they relate to the job requirements.

✨Demonstrate Safety Awareness

Safety is paramount in construction. Be prepared to discuss safety protocols you follow while operating heavy machinery and any relevant training you've received. This will show that you prioritise safety on the job.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are a few questions to ask during the interview. Inquire about the specific projects you'll be working on, the team you'll be part of, and any opportunities for further training or advancement within the company.
